It looks like the most suave galactic gambler in this side of the galaxy will have more LEGO minifigs under his belt. Thanks to a confirmed report from The Hollywood Reporter, it was reported earlier this week that veteran actor Billy Dee Williams will be reprising his role as Lando Calrissian for the yet to be titled, Star Wars: Episode IX.
According to THR, Billy Dee Williams is reported to return to his most famous role that etched the name of Lando in the hearts of any true-blue Star Wars fan. Williams’ return to the big screen is a sort of a refresher, considering how the first two films from the modern trilogy, The Force Awakens and The Last Jedi, practically ended the Skywalker’s saga with the death of Han Solo and Luke Skywalker respectively. Coupled with the untimely death of Carrie Fisher who played the role of Princess Leia, Lando’s return to this post-Skywalker Star Wars era is like a breath of fresh, nostalgic air.
Undoubtedly, LEGO already has worked out several upcoming LEGO Star Wars Episode IX sets that are due for release in time of the film’s debut on December 20, 2019. And it’s no speculation to consider that a Star Wars character as famous as Lando Calrissian will once more have the LEGO minifigure treatment. If you recall, LEGO opted to include two LEGO Star Wars sets that include Han Solo during his twilight years in The Force Awakens. Specifically, the Millennium Falcon (75105) and Rathtar Escape (75180) sets both included an aged Han Solo as we see him before his death in TFA. It is not a longshot to consider that somewhere along the LEGO pipeline, LEGO also has something in the works that will include 1 or 2 sets highlighting the seasoned Lando.
As of to date, the latest LEGO Star Wars set to include Lando as a minifigure is the Han Solo set Kessel Run Millennium Falcon (75212) released earlier this year. There is also a rumored re-release of the LEGO Star Wars Cloud City set which might also include another Lando Calrissian minifigure, though LEGO is still yet to confirm this.

We still have no idea what Star Wars Episode IX has in store, and we have to leave it to our imaginations to consider what LEGO has in the works for any tie-in sets. For now, since more and more news of the film’s cast is being revealed and Billy Dee Williams is sure to return as Lando, the LEGO Star Wars landscape is sure to be better.
